(New York) – Akin Gump corporate partner Rosa Testani has been asked to join the advisory board of the Yale Law School Center for the Study of Corporate Law.

Ms. Testani, a graduate of Yale Law School, advises private equity funds, portfolio companies and other corporations on complex corporate finance transactions—including restructurings, tender offers, debt offerings, and private and public offerings of equity securities—as well as on securities law compliance and corporate governance matters.

Established in 1999, the Yale Law School Center for the Study of Corporate Law aims to enhance the quality of students’ educational experience and of faculty research in the business law area by increasing exposure to, and engagement with, contemporary business law issues.
